Therapy Vineyards

Therapy

"What do you see in this wine? We see a client who was brave enough to follow a different path.

Naramalta Development had a splendid challenge for Brandever - a new winery located on the prestigious Naramata Bench. The hub for some 16 of the nation’s finest wineries. Naramalta required a memorable, magnetic brand identity. An identity that would break through the clutter. An identity that could grow with this winery’s ultra premium ambition.

We recommended Therapy. Therapy Vineyards. A truly unique place that is good for the soul. Each bottle features a distinctive inkblot design, based on the famous Rorschach Inkblot Test.

And, in true psycho-analytical form, the back labels ask the consumer what they see in the wine, rather than telling them what they are about to taste. Therapy Vineyards has won major Design Awards in the United States and Canada, and numerous press mentions worldwide for the cleverness of this branding concept."

Designed by Brandever.
